Tam Sneed - Journal Entry - Episode 002


Recovery and Recollection

"What happened? Where am I?". The mist enveloped him, as he stumbled around. His chest was the source of his pain, but he saw nothing to indicate why it hurt. Everything felt wet and sticky to him. His clothes, his skin, his hair. Everything. "OK, what's going on? Is this some sort of joke?" He heard some muffled voices, and turned to find the source, but the mist kept him from seeing anything. "This isn't funny!". He stumbled around some more and fell. 'At least the ground was firm', he thought. Tam tried to get up, but couldn't. Something was holding him down. He tried and tried, but nothing was working. His body was becoming numb and his eyes grew heavy. Soon he was unable to stay awake any longer.

Just then, his body felt light and began to float upwards. Breathing was even more difficult though, as he floated up. His body thrashed and shook, as it fought for air to breathe. What seemed like hours passed and he was able to breathe normally again. The pain in his chest was subsiding and the mist was fading away to a darkness. Soon, he was floating free in darkness, wondering where he was and why he was feeling so strangely.


**********


A week had passed and a dim light began to fill his vision. Everything around him was a blur of color and light. His focus was slowing returning, and he began to make out shapes. The muffle sounds were returning too. 'What has happened to me? Did they catch me and put me into stasis? Was I killed and coming into some sort of heaven, or hell?'. The questions didn't stop there. His mind was racing with possibilities. All the while, his vision was retruning and the shapes he saw took on further definition. Soon he realized where he was, and a short spurt of panic filled him. He calmed down when he realized that he felt fine, and he had all of his fingers.

Tam looked around at the dimly lit room, and wondered where he was. He saw a single Mon Cal, looking at some charts and data on the console near the tank. That was a good enough hint for him to believe he was on Mon Calamari again. The Mon Cal looked over to him and smiled briefly, before saying something into a console. Moments later, several people, who looked like doctors, entered and the lighting was made brighter. They looked him over and checked the data readings for the tank, before activating the extraction sequence.

He felt his body grow heavier, as the fluid drained from the tank slowly. His body was being lifted out, and put gently onto a hover-bed. Attendants moved around him and secured him to the bed, before pushing him out of the tank chamber. Minutes later, he was in a room and hooked up to a few monitors so to be inspected by a doctor for any possible problems.

Suddenly Tam felt he couldn't breathe again, and coughed and coughed. Fluid forced its way out of his lungs and into a container, held by an attendant. After several minutes, he was able to breathe normally again, but his body still felt week and heavy. He tried to talk, but his voice crackled and the words wouldn't form.

"Don't try to talk. You've been in the tank for just under a week, and need to build up your strength.", said the attendant. He moved the container to the side and began checking the display of one of the monitors. "Everything looks good, but the doctor will have to be the one to decide for sure." He turned and walked out of the room, leaving Tam alone.

"Mr. Sneed. I hear that you are doing well. I must say that if it weren't for the care you got while away, you wouldn't be awake right now. You wouldn't even be alive. Doctor Skulonn did a bang up job with what little he had.", said the doctor as he walked in. "You owe a lot to that Quarren."

Tam looked confused at the doctor's words. He never met a Quarren after leaving Mon Calamari. Maybe it was when he got back. That had to be it.

The doctor looks down at him and realized that Tam didn't know what he was talking about. "Perhaps I should have him tell you about it. He knows more about what happened than I ever will." He checked the monitors and made a few adjustments. "Overall, you look to be in tip-top shape, other than your strength, but that will come back in time. I'll send in a therapist to help you work on that.". He turned to leave, "If you need anything, just hit the green button on your left."

Minutes after the doctor left, Tam felt tired and drifted off to sleep.


**********


Tam sat in his bed, after eating some food. Boredom was beginning to set in. He had his strength back, but the doctor still wanted him to stay for more observation. All of his pleading and arguing did him no good. Several times, he was very close to sneaking out, but had no clothes to wear, and didn't know where Maverick was. All he could do at the moment was rest, and he was getting tired of doing that.

He remembered what Seldon Wade had told him, about what had happened back on Harjio Te. However, he also mentioned that he had a spot where he didn't know what happened, either, due tohis own injuries. Seldon introduced him to Skulonn, and they had quite the conversation. A lot began to make sense, and to much of his relief, Maverick was fine, for the most part.

Seldon was very grateful for what the crew had done for him, and had convinced his backers to provide assistance for repairs and modifications to Maverick. Tam told him what he would like. First on the list was a med bay. Skulonn suggested a bacta tank chamber, and Tam agreed. Another item on Tam's list was additions of several modifications to the hold doors and some redundant systems put in for back-ups. Seldon took the list to his backers, and returned, saying that they would do it, but they couldn't do them and pay for the job they did. Tam understood and told Seldon to fix Maverick up. The others would understand.

From what Skulonn had told him, everyone did above and beyond what was expected of them. Tam began to think of each crew member and how he had met them, and what they had been through together. So far, they were the best crew he had ever had. Each one had special qualities, and their own characteristics that set them apart. Then he thought of the two who were left behind. Soren and Naal.

Soren had proven to be quite frustrating and annoying to him, but he did have his uses. Naal was, well, she just was. Tam knew that if they had returned, they would have left anyway. There was no reason for them to stay with Maverick and the crew. He was happy that they were gone, because the two of them was a source for quite a few conflicts among the crew. In his mind, it was good riddance.

Tam was a changed man, and the crew had earned his trust more than once over. They may not recognize the change in him, at first, but in time, they may come to like him. That was the most he could possibly expect, perhaps. He never made a bone about being honest with the crew. He spoke his mind, not giving a second thought to how it would affect them. He would still do this, but maybe be a bit more tactful in his choice of words. Afterall, they deserved some consideration.

The doctor entered the room and smiled. "Mr. Sneed. I have some good news. You can leave this facility and return to your ship. However, I want you to exercise regularly. At least once a day."

Tam nodded. "I appreciate it, Doc. I'll be sure to keep it in mind." He slipped out of bed and pulled out some of the clothes that Seldon had bought him. They fit pretty well, for the most part, and he didn't mind the loose fit. As he began to dress, he listened to what else the doctoer had to say.

"You know the hazards of blaster, and in your business, you should. I understand Dr. Skulonn will be joining your crew. That's a good thing for you, bad for me. I've been looking for someone of his talents for a while. If you're anywhere near here, please have him drop in."

He nodded to the doctor. "Sure will. Never know when that could be, in our business.", he said with a grin. "So you think Skulonn is a top notch doctor, eh?"

The doctor smiled again. "Most definitely. He certainly knows what he's doing. I'd be happy to take him off your hands, if you don't need him."

"Doctor, I'm hoping he will get bored on my ship, but when the time comes, I'll need him." Tam pulled on his boots and looked to see if there was anything else he would be forgetting.

"Completely understandable. I just don't want someone else snatching him up, if he becomes available." The doctor went to the door. "If you need anything else, feel free to contact me. Take care of yourself."

Tam nodded once more, and followed the doctor out of the room. "Thanks for fixing me up, Doc. I won't forget you." He walked past the doctor and towards the lift. It was time to get back to Maverick.
